Patio door track repair services involve fixing or replacing the tracks that allow sliding patio doors to open and close smoothly. Over time, these tracks can become bent, damaged, or worn out due to frequent use, weather exposure, or debris buildup. Skilled service providers assess the condition of the existing tracks, realign or repair bent sections, and replace worn-out components to restore proper operation. Proper track repair ensures the door glides effortlessly and maintains a secure seal, helping to improve energy efficiency and prevent drafts.
Many common problems can signal the need for patio door track repair. These include doors that stick, refuse to slide open or close fully, or make unusual noises when operated. Misaligned or damaged tracks can also cause the door to become unsteady or fall off its rollers. Additionally, water or dirt accumulation in the tracks can hinder smooth movement and lead to further damage. Addressing these issues promptly with professional repair services helps prevent more costly replacements and keeps the door functioning reliably.

Smaller Repairs - Most routine track repairs for patio doors in Southbury, CT, typically fall within the $250-$600 range. Many projects involve replacing rollers or minor adjustments, which are usually on the lower end of this spectrum. Larger, more involved repairs tend to approach the higher end but are less common.
Track Replacement - Replacing an entire patio door track generally costs between $600 and $1,200, depending on the door size and material. This is a common range for standard-sized doors, while custom or oversized installations may cost more.
Full Door Replacement - When a full patio door replacement is needed, costs can range from $1,500 to over $5,000. Many projects in this category are on the lower to mid end, with larger or premium options pushing costs higher for more complex installations.
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ex projects involving custom features or extensive repairs can reach $5,000 or more. Such cases are less frequent but are handled by local contractors experienced in high-end or specialized installations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
